ABOUT THE GAME

  • Men's soccer is set to host West Chester on Saturday, Oct. 23 at 2 p.m. in a No. 2 versus No. 3 matchup in the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ference (PSAC) East with only four games left in the regular season. The game has playoff implications all over it, as only the top three teams in each division earn a playoff birth. 
  • Millersville is coming off a road victory at Shippensburg in which they matched their season high in goals in the first half alone with four. The Marauders would hold on to their lead in the second half to pull out a 4-3 win. Bob Hennessey scored two goals in two minutes and recorded an assist in the match, while captain Matteo Adiletta scored a goal of his own and added two assists. 
  • West Chester is coming off of a 1-3 loss to the current top team in the PSAC East standings, Lock Haven. The Golden Rams were on a two game winning streak prior to the loss, knocking off East Stroudsburg and Shepard at home the week before.

SCOUTING THE MARAUDERS

  • The Marauders have outplayed most of their opponents this far into the season. Holding an edge in goals (23-16), shots (220-86), shots on frame (106-39), and corner kicks (85-54).
  • Spencer Shortt has continued to show how important he is to the team, leading the group in goals (6), assists (6), and points (18). The forward also ranks top-10 in the PSAC in goals (7th), assists (4th), points (5th), shots (9th), and shots on goal (7th).
  • Anthony Calamia has also been a key part of the Marauder attack, scoring four goals of his own and tacking on two assists. The redshirt junior has also fired in 42 shots on the season, 18 of which landed on goal. 
  • Bob Hennessey has came alive lately as well, scoring three goals in the last two games for the Marauders. The midfielder has also dished out two assists in that time. 
  • The Marauders currently rank third in shots on goal in the PSAC with 106.
  • Millersville's goalie tandem, Brady Hochman and Bobby Bosch, has led the defense to a current top-five ranking in goals allowed on the year in the PSAC. The defense has only given up 16 goals in their 13 games played.

SCOUTING THE GOLDEN RAMS

  • West Chester has outscored their opponents this year 17-10, but has gotten out shot 136-138. The Golden Rams do usually hold an edge in corner opportunities though at 60-43 on the year. 
  • Doug Goitia leads the Golden Ram offensive attack with five goals and two assists. Ryan Keenan is just behind him with three goals to go along with an assist. Midfielder Josh Daniels currently leads the team in assists, dishing out four on the season. 
  • West Chester keeper, Daniel Good, has been a rock in goal this year for the Golden Rams. The junior ranks first in the PSAC in saves with 51, second in saves per game at 5.67, and ranks top-five in the PSAC in shutouts per game (.333, 3 total), and goals against average (.892).
